Brews News: Two Breweries Celebrate 1 Year Anniversary

Hermosa Beach's The Brewery at Abigaile has started distributing kegs of its beer around Los Angeles.

As new breweries continue to pop up in the South Bay and Los Angeles, two local breweries are celebrating their big one-year anniversaries -- The Brewery at Abigaile in Hermosa Beach and Monkish Brewing in Torrance.

The Brewery at Abigaile in Hermosa Beach announced this week that just in time for its anniversary, it has partnered with distributor Craft Beer Distributors to begin sending kegs of its beers to local bars in the Los Angeles area.

To celebrate the new distribution and also its one-year anniversary, head brewer Brian Brewer cooked up a batch of a double IPA known simply as "001" (pronounced double-oh-one). The beer was release on Monday as part of Abigaile's one year anniversary celebration and is still on tap at Abigaile.

Monkish Brewing, located in Torrance, also celebrated one year of brewing beer this week. Although the brewery did not officially open to the public until last March, head brewer Henry Nguyen brewed the first Monkish brew one year ago this month.

Mediterraneo | Hermosa Beach

Russian River Pliny the Younger Beer Dinner Auction | Feb. 12-17

Mediterraneo is currently auctioning off three tables of two for a five-course beer dinner which will include pours of one of the hardest to get beers in America -- Russian River's Pliny the Younger.

The auction is currently underway for the Feb. 18 dinner. Bids started at $175 per table with bidding going until this Sunday, Feb. 17. Bids can be placed by emailing contact@themedhb.com

All proceeds will benefit local charity Dig 4 Kids, which provides low-income communities opportunities for academic and athletic achievement.

The BIG Sierra Nevada Night | Thursday, Feb. 21 | 5-10 p.m.

Sierra Nevada will have a tap takeover of Select Beer next Thursday with Sierra Nevada's own Steve Grossman on hand to talk beer with customers. Grossman is a beer ambassador for Sierra Nevada and the brother of Sierra Nevada's co-founder Ken Grossman.

Tap list is forthcoming but it is rumored some barrel-aged Big Foot barleywine will make an appearance along with some other special release Sierra Nevada beers. Wyatt's BBQ will also be on hand serving up BBQ with their "sassy sauce."

Smog City Brewing | Torrance

Smog City continues to build its new brewery in Torrance and last week installed glycol lines that are used to keep fermenting beer at consistent temperatures.

In addition, the brewery received its fermentation and brite tanks and is busy setting them up in its new space.
